Table 1

Year each category was made available, and number of years each has been available, on the UPenn CfP Website.

CATEGORYYEAR ADDEDYEARS AVAILABLE
Romantic199530
Journals and collections of essays199530
Humanities, computing and the internet199629
Eighteenth century199629
Twentieth century and beyond199629
Medieval199629
Cultural studies and historical approaches199629
American199629
Gender studies and sexuality199629
renaissance199728
Theatre199728
Postcolonial199728
Professional topics199728
Bibliography and history of the book199827
Ethnicity and national identity199827
Poetry199827
Victorian199827
Theory199827
Film and television199827
Graduate conferences199827
Travel writing199926
African-American199926
Religion200025
Science and culture200025
International conferences200223
children’s literature200223
Rhetoric and composition200718
General announcements200718
Ecocriticism and environmental studies200916
Classical studies200916
Popular culture200916
Modernist studies201015
Interdisciplinary201015
Translation studies20169
Pedagogy20169
World literatures and indigenous studies20169
English education20169
Fan studies and fandom20169
Online conferences20214
Veterans’ studies20223
Awards20241
